Panasonic ELUGA X - another powerful smartphone FullHD


As some would not abuse communicators with a 5-inch FullHD display, disparagingly calling them "shovel", they already have gained immense popularity and more and more firmly part of our lives. Every self-respecting company in 2013 necessarily will release such a device, perhaps even more than one, in that we are more than confident. Is not an exception and the company with today's announcement of Panasonic in Japan smartphone called Panasonic ELUGA X.




Besides the already named the screen, the device also got a quad-core Snapdragon processor with a clock speed of 1.5 GHz, 13.2-megapixel camera, 2 GB of RAM and 32 GB of internal memory, LTE, battery capacity of 2320 mAh, Android 4.1 Jelly Bean as an operating system as well as protection from moisture and dust.

We have not seen the name of Panasonic in the announcements of smartphones, and, unfortunately, along with his return, the company did not provide anything sverhinteresnogo. All that we have seen in the more powerful machines, take for example, at least, Sony Xperia Z. Whatever it was, Japanese buyers can purchase ELUGA X since 30 January, and we expect to see more of this manufacturer of smartphones in the exhibition MWC 2013 in Barcelona.
